On the recordOctober 24, 2017
The U.S. government has a federal trust responsibility and legal obligation to safeguard not only the Treaties, but to ensure all citizens of the United States have equal access to justice and the right to live a life free from violence.
Said by
Heidi Heitkamp
Democratic · North Dakota

Editor's note · Context

Heitkamp emphasizes the government's duty to ensure justice for all citizens.
